What amazes me, is if they are able to stop the locals from the home area, why can't they stop the regular programming in the home area too ?
The locals are on a spot beam on the satellite, think focused flashlight beam shining down on one spot. Move the dish from under the beam and you loose the channels. They can easily be authorized for your receiver. The other channels are part of a broader package and dispersed nationwide on the satellites. Very difficult to impossible for them to shut down for a specific area. They can only shut it off completely for a specific receiver. There is no way to determine where that receiver is located. Chuck
